Anderson extended their losing streak to three on Thursday, dropping them down to 11-8. They lost 20-0 to the Carlson Marauders. Unfortunately, that's the second time they've come up short against the Marauders this season, as they also lost their prior matchup 6-5 back in April.
As for Carlson, the win was the third in a row for them, bringing their record up to 12-8-2. They might be getting used to big wins seeing as the team has won seven contests by nine runs or more this season.
For Carlson's part, Averie Gendron (2028) made a splash no matter where she played. On the mound, she kept things locked down with no earned runs or hits over five innings pitched. Gendron (2028) was also stellar in the batter's box, going 2-for-3 with one triple, two RBI, and one run. That's the most RBI she has posted since back in April.
In other batting news, Addison Burgei (2029) was a standout: she went a perfect 5-for-5 with four runs, two stolen bases, and two RBI. Those two stolen bases gave her a new career-high. The team also got some help courtesy of Kiley Lewandowski (2026), who went 3-for-4 with four RBI, two runs, and two doubles.
